As electronic products lessen and extra powerful, high density interconnect and hdi pcb technologies have become progressively essential. A high density pcb or hdi board utilizes microvias, blind via structures, and compact routing to pack more wiring right into much less room. This is crucial for smart devices, wearables, clinical devices, and advanced computing hardware. Flexible circuits are one more major component of the electronic devices industry. A flexible printed circuit, flexible pcb, flex pcb, flex circuit, or bendable circuit board is created to bend, fold up, or match tight rooms where rigid boards would not work. These items are typical in cameras, clinical gadgets, automotive systems, and portable consumer electronics. Flexible printed circuits can be utilized alone or combined with rigid areas in a rigid flex pcb or rigid flex circuit card. A rigid flex pcb manufacturer have to comprehend both rigid pcb board requirements and flexible circuit technologies to build a trusted crossbreed assembly. Different sectors need various board types. A rigid printed motherboard prevails in consumer electronic devices, while an aluminum pcb or aluminum circuit board works when warm dissipation is necessary, such as in LED systems and power electronic devices. Heavy copper pcb and copper pcb options are made use of for high current applications, and aluminum printed motherboard assist with thermal monitoring. High frequency applications may call for special products such as Rogers circuit board substratums, fr408hr, megtron 6, or mt40, depending upon performance demands.
